Why US Companies Choose Staff Augmentation in Chile

Chile has the most stable economy in the region. The country also possesses the best digital infrastructure among its neighbors. As indicated by forecasts from Technavio, Chile’s IT market is projected to exceed $13.9 billion by the end of 2026, with an annual growth rate of 10.2%. This growth is further supported by the opening of a new AWS cloud region in Santiago.

Chile’s talent pool is not only high-quality but also substantial in size. As of early 2026, the country boasts a pool of over 61,000 software engineers, with the total number of IT professionals reaching approximately 100,000. The majority of this talent — around 50,000 developers — is concentrated in the Greater Santiago area, often referred to as ‘Chilecon Valley’ due to its vibrant ecosystem of over 4,000 tech companies. This density of talent ensures that US companies can find both specialized expertise and the capacity to scale teams rapidly.

Chile ranks first in Latin America for internet speed. Based on data from the Ookla Speedtest Global Index, the median fixed broadband speed in the country exceeds 470 Mbps. This makes Chile an ideal location for developing complex cloud systems without any technical delays.

What is staff augmentation and how it works for US companies in Chile

The staff augmentation model allows you to quickly strengthen your team. You involve Chilean developers directly in your existing processes and teams. You manage them as your own full-time employees. Meanwhile, the partner company handles all legal matters, payroll, and benefits. Studies from Gartner confirm that this model provides maximum control compared to traditional project outsourcing.

Why hire remote developers and tech talent in Chile

Strong technical education and engineering culture in Chile

Chilean engineers receive a very high-quality education. The country’s leading universities consistently appear in global top rankings. Publications from the International Trade Administration emphasize that sector growth is stimulated by massive investments from tech giants. By 2026, Chile will have trained thousands of new AI specialists. They specialize in creating autonomous agents and large language models.

Top Educational Hubs for IT Talent in Chile include:
  • Pontificia Universidad Católica (UC

Programs: Civil Engineering in Computer Science, MSc in Artificial Intelligence.

Scale: Graduates ~500 STEM specialists annually.

Strengths: Ranked #1 in Latin America (QS 2026). It offers rigorous 6-year programs (equivalent to a US Master’s) with a heavy focus on AI architecture, Deep Learning, and complex system design.

  • Universidad de Chile

Programs: Civil Engineering in Computing, Data Science & Analytics.

Scale: Produces ~450 specialists per year.

Strengths: A world-class research center known for its mathematical depth. It is the primary source of talent for Large Language Models (LLM) development and autonomous agent research in the region.

  • Universidad Técnica Federico Santa María (USM)

Programs: Informatics Engineering, Software Engineering, Cybersecurity.

Scale: Graduates ~400 engineers annually.

Strengths: A technical powerhouse with a 98% employability rate. Students specialize in practical software engineering and cybersecurity from their first year.

  • Professional Institutes (e.g., Duoc UC, INACAP)

Programs: Applied Informatics, Full-stack Development, Cloud Administration.

Scale: These institutions graduate over 15,000+ tech specialists annually.

Strengths: Focused on rapid upskilling and modern tech stacks (React, Python, Node.js). They provide the essential volume of mid-level talent needed for rapid team scaling.

The local engineering culture values logical thinking and ownership. Most specialists have experience working with international architectures. They follow industry standards for clean code and secure development. This ensures high product quality at every stage of the lifecycle.

Strong English proficiency and cultural compatibility

English proficiency among Chile’s IT professionals is high. The EF English Proficiency Index 2025/2026 study demonstrates that Chile’s IT sector has a score of 593, which corresponds to High Proficiency.

Chilean business culture is very similar to the American one. People here value transparency and openness in communication. Chilean developers take responsibility for the final result. They actively propose ideas for product improvement. This makes Chilean software engineers great partners for US startups. Cultural alignment reduces misunderstandings and boosts overall team morale.
